Abstract
Neutrino neutral-current elastic interaction by atmospheric neutrinos is one of the main background in Supernova relic neutrino (SRN) search at Super-Kamiokande with Gadolinium. Understanding of gamma-ray production via neutron interaction on oxygen is important for the study of neutrino neutral-current elastic interactions. A measurement of gamma-rays production from such reactions was performed by using a 30 MeV quasi-mono energetic neutron beam in the Research Center for Nuclear Physics, Osaka University. In this proceedings the current status and future prospects of this mesurement are presented.
